What is Exotropia?

ICD-10-CM H50.1 is the diagnosis code for Exotropia. This code falls under the section "Disorders of ocular muscles, binocular movement, accommodation and refraction" within Chapter 7 — Diseases of the eye and adnexa (H00-H59). It is a non-billable/non-specific ICD-10-CM code that should not be used for reimbursement. A more specific sub-code is required for billing. Coding Guidelines for H50.1

✅ This Code Includes

  • Divergent concomitant strabismus

⛔ Type 1 Excludes (Never code together)

The following conditions should never be coded at the same time as H50.1. They are mutually exclusive:

  • intermittent exotropia (H50.33-, H50.34)
